Balcony Rail Repair in Conroe, TX
Balcony rail repair services focus on restoring safety, stability, and appearance to existing balcony railings. This includes addressing issues such as rust, corrosion, loose or damaged components, and worn or broken balusters or handrails. Projects typically involve replacing or reinforcing sections of the railing, repairing or upgrading fasteners, and ensuring the entire structure meets safety standards. Property owners often seek these services to maintain the aesthetic appeal of their balconies while ensuring they remain secure for everyday use.
Before requesting balcony rail repair, property owners should consider the current condition of their balcony and identify specific concerns, such as visible damage, rust, or instability. It is helpful to understand the materials of the existing railing, whether it is metal, wood, or composite, as this can influence the repair approach. Additionally, knowing the scope of the project-whether it involves minor fixes or extensive replacement-can assist in planning and decision-making. Clear communication of the desired outcome and any safety considerations can help ensure the repair work aligns with expectations.

Common Balcony Rail Repair Jobs
Balcony railing repair involves fixing loose or damaged railings to ensure safety and stability.
Railing replacement updates worn or outdated balcony barriers with new materials for improved appearance and durability.
Corrosion treatment addresses rust and corrosion to extend the lifespan of metal balcony railings.
Structural reinforcement strengthens weak or compromised balcony supports to prevent safety hazards.
Paint and coating services protect balcony railings from weather damage and enhance visual appeal.
Custom railing fabrication creates tailored balcony barriers to match specific design preferences and property styles.
Balcony Rail Repair Questions
What types of balcony rail damage require repair? Common issues include rust, loose fittings, cracks, or corrosion that compromise safety and appearance.
Can balcony rail repairs improve safety? Yes, repairing damaged rails helps ensure stability and reduces the risk of accidents or falls.
What materials are typically used for balcony rail repairs? Repairs often involve replacing or reinforcing metal, wood, or composite components to match existing structures.
Is it necessary to remove old paint or rust before repair? Removing rust and old paint is important for proper adhesion and long-lasting repair results.
